What Exactly Is High-Strength Non-Shrink Grout?

Before we dive deep into its function, let’s clarify what we’re talking about. High-strength non-shrink grout is a construction material mixed to have a very specific performance profile. It’s not just your average grout; this stuff is specially formulated to maintain its volume during the curing process. You see, when most materials dry, they tend to shrink. But not this type of grout – it’s designed to keep its shape. Sounds impressive, right? You bet it is.

Column Stability – The Grout’s Specialty

So, what’s the core function of this high-strength champ? Its primary role is to provide a strong base for column stability. Picture this: you’ve got towering columns holding up significant loads, and you need something super dependable sitting beneath them. That’s where our grout comes in. It fills the gap beneath the column, creating a solid, level support structure that’s crucial for minimizing the risk of movement, shifting, or settlement.

Imagine if those columns weren’t properly anchored. Yikes! The integrity of the whole building could be at risk, and nobody wants that. High-strength non-shrink grout acts as the unswerving defender, ensuring the columns remain stable and strong, anchoring them securely to their foundations.
